The Lehmann in Stuttgart - this club is considered an institution in the German techno scene and beyond.

The history of the Lehmann

The Lehmann Club is the official successor to the legendary Prag in Stuttgart. Although the Lehmann is not located in the same place, two of the founders, managing director Sebastian Simon and booker Raphael Dincsoy, come from there. When the popular party location was demolished in 2009, something new was needed: the Lehmann.

The new location of the "rough cellar hole", according to Sebastian Simon, had to be given a new lease of life. But that took some time - the party crew didn't move with them, and the Lehmann didn't aim for the high-class concept that was commonplace in Prague. Eventually, the core team returned to the old days and celebrated a Prague revival party that brought the club back on the scene.

In the industrial-looking space with its high ceilings, pillars and steel beams, attention to detail is not ignored: The symbol of ecstasy or other industrial mementos such as a large cogwheel find their place here. The team is also constantly busy keeping the Lehmann up to date in terms of space and remodeling it as required.

But they have not only created a house, they have also turned the house into a home.

At home at the Lehmann

Community is very important at the Lehmann. Which is a major part of it: The proximity of the DJs to the crowd - they are right in the middle of it all at the Lehmann. The DJ booth is on the dance floor and the clubbers party around it and with the DJs.

But it's not just the physical proximity that creates a sense of community. The in-house residents don't miss out on the program either. The club relies on its own DJs and they are appreciated: On regular club nights, there are always two residents among the line-up of three DJs.

And then there is the shared love of music, and the owners of Lehmann know that nothing bonds better than music. For all their love and penchant for consistency, they also preach openness and leave their egos behind the changing times, influences and trends.

The Lehmann's claim is: There is a Home for Techno. And this claim doesn't just apply to the music - over time, the Lehmann has played its way into the hearts of many regular customers and a real community has formed.

Every weekend: the series of events at Lehmann

One of its best-known events is the "Vision Ekstase" party. This has been going for five years now and is still run by the DJs David Löhlein and Rove Ranger.

In addition, the "Label Nights" are a permanent fixture, where emphasis is placed on locality and labels such as NewKids Records, Halbwelt and Wohnzimmer bring their music to the Lehmann.

The Lehmann - a creative space for artists

Sebastian Simon acknowledges in an interview with Groove: "As a club these days, you have to offer more than just a system and a bit of sound". No sooner said than done. Today, the Lehmann is not only used as a club, but is also available to artists for various projects. The location is also used as a studio, for various vernissages and as the Körperwerk tattoo studio.

Frequently asked questions about the Lehmann Club in Stuttgart

1. what was going on at the Lehmann Club during the coronavirus pandemic?

During the coronavirus pandemic and the temporary club closures across the board, "boss Basti, booker Rapha and marketing guy David" published the Lehmann Club podcast. Here you can find out exciting details about the club's origins and get a behind-the-scenes look at the techno institution.

2. who has already played at the Lehmann Club?

The Lehmann Club has hosted some of the biggest names in the scene, including Chris Liebig and Adam Beyer. However, the club is also very keen to include smaller artists and collectives and FLINTA* artists in the line-up.
